[][src]Struct gcp_client::google::cloud::securitycenter::settings::v1beta1::SinkSettings

pub struct SinkSettings {
    pub logging_sink_project: String,
}

Sink Settings for Security Command Center

Fields

logging_sink_project: String

The resource name of the project to send logs to. This project must be part of the same organization where the Security Center API is enabled. The format is projects/{project}. If it is empty, we do not output logs. If a project ID is provided it will be normalized to a project number.

Trait Implementations

impl Clone for SinkSettings[src]

impl Debug for SinkSettings[src]

impl Default for SinkSettings[src]

impl Message for SinkSettings[src]

impl PartialEq<SinkSettings> for SinkSettings[src]

impl StructuralPartialEq for SinkSettings[src]

Auto Trait Implementations

Blanket Implementations

impl<T> Any for T where
    T: 'static + ?Sized
[src]

impl<T> Borrow<T> for T where
    T: ?Sized
[src]

impl<T> BorrowMut<T> for T where
    T: ?Sized
[src]

impl<T> From<T> for T[src]

impl<T> Instrument for T[src]

impl<T, U> Into<U> for T where
    U: From<T>, 
[src]

impl<T> IntoRequest<T> for T[src]

impl<T> ToOwned for T where
    T: Clone
[src]

type Owned = T

The resulting type after obtaining ownership.

impl<T, U> TryFrom<U> for T where
    U: Into<T>, 
[src]

type Error = Infallible

The type returned in the event of a conversion error.

impl<T, U> TryInto<U> for T where
    U: TryFrom<T>, 
[src]

type Error = <U as TryFrom<T>>::Error

The type returned in the event of a conversion error.

impl<V, T> VZip<V> for T where
    V: MultiLane<T>, 

impl<T> WithSubscriber for T[src]